How much do senior unix systems administrator j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 16, 2026, the average yearly pay for senior unix systems administrator in Rochester, NY is $100,867.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$84,900.00 and $114,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a Senior Unix Systems Administrator do?

A Senior Unix Systems Administrator is responsible for managing, configuring, and maintaining Unix-based servers and systems within an organization. They handle tasks such as system monitoring, performance tuning, software updates, security management, and troubleshooting complex issues. In addition, they often design and implement automation scripts, ensure system reliability and availability, and provide technical leadership to junior staff. Their role is critical in supporting the IT infrastructure and ensuring smooth operations of business-critical applications.

What are some common challenges faced by Senior Unix Systems Administrators, and how can they be effectively managed?

Senior Unix Systems Administrators often encounter challenges such as maintaining system uptime during critical updates, managing complex configurations across multiple servers, and ensuring security compliance. Staying proactive by implementing robust monitoring tools and automating routine tasks can help mitigate these issues. Additionally, collaborating closely with development and security teams enables administrators to anticipate potential problems and deploy solutions efficiently. Regular training and staying updated with the latest Unix advancements are also key for managing these challenges effectively.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Senior Unix Systems Administrator, and why are they important?

To excel as a Senior Unix Systems Administrator, you need deep expertise in Unix/Linux operating systems, scripting languages (such as Bash, Perl, or Python), and a strong background in systems architecture, typically supported by a relevant degree or certifications like RHCE. Proficiency with configuration management tools (e.g., Ansible, Puppet), virtualization platforms, and monitoring solutions is commonly required. Strong analytical thinking, problem-solving, and effective communication skills help you manage complex environments and coordinate with engineering teams. These skills are essential for ensuring system reliability, security, and efficient IT operations in enterprise environments.

Job description

Role Overview

We are seeking an experienced UNIX / VAX/VMS Server Administrator to manage, maintain, and modernize our mission critical systems. The ideal candidate has deep expertise with legacy VAX/VMS environments as well as contemporary UNIX platforms, and is comfortable supporting production workloads, troubleshooting complex issues, and guiding long term infrastructure strategy.

Key Responsibilities:
   Administer, monitor, and optimize VAX/VMS systems, including system configuration, patching, and performance tuning.
   Manage UNIX servers (e.g., Solaris, AIX, HP UX, or Linux variants) across development, test, and production environments.
   Perform system backups, disaster recovery planning, and data integrity validation.
   Troubleshoot hardware, OS, and network related issues in mixed environment infrastructures.
   Maintain system security, user access controls, and audit compliance.
   Support legacy application environments running on VAX/VMS and assist with modernization or migration initiatives.
   Document system configurations, procedures, and operational standards.
   Collaborate with application teams, network engineers, and security teams to ensure reliable service delivery.

Preferred Qualifications:
   Experience migrating legacy VAX/VMS workloads to modern platforms.
   Knowledge of configuration management tools (Ansible, Puppet, etc.).
   Background in regulated or high availability industries.
   5+ years of experience administering VAX/VMS systems (OpenVMS experience strongly preferred).
   5+ years of experience with UNIX administration (Solaris, AIX, HP UX, or Linux).
   Strong knowledge of TCP/IP networking, storage systems, and system level security.
   Experience with backup tools, clustering technologies, and high availability environments.
   Ability to script in DCL, Shell, or Perl/Python.
   Excellent troubleshooting skills and the ability to work independently.
